2Linux基础命令详解.pptVIP

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
2.1 Linux 常用操作命令 在安装完 Linux 再次启动之后,就可以进入到与 Windows 类似的图形化界面了。这个界面就是 Linux 图形化界面 X 窗口系统(简称 X)的一部分。要注意的是,X 窗口系统仅仅是 Linux上面的一个软件(或者也可称为服务),它不是 Linux 自身的一部分。虽然现在的 X 窗口系统已经与 Linux 整合得相当好了,但毕竟还不能保证绝对的可靠性。另外,X 窗口系统是一个相当耗费系统资源的软件,它会大大地降低 Linux 的系统性能。因此,若是希望更好地享受 Linux所带来的高效及高稳定性,建议读者尽可能地使用 Linux 的命令行界面,也就是 Shell 环境。 当用户在命令行下工作时,不是直接同操作系统内核交互信息的,而是由命令解释器接受命令,分析后再传给相关的程序。Shell是一种 Linux中的命令行解释程序,就如同C 是 DOS 下的命令解释程序一样,为用户提供使用操作系统的接口。它们之间的关系如图 2.1 所示。用户在提示符下输入的命令都由 Shell 先解释然后传给 Linux 内核。 Shell 是命令语言、命令解释程序及程序设计语言的统称。它不仅拥有自己内建的 Shell 命令集,同时也能被系统中其他应用程序所调用。 2.1 Linux 常用操作命令 Shell 的另一个重要特性是它自身就是一个解释型的程序设计语言,Shell 程序设计语言支持绝大多数在高级语言中能见到的程序元素,如函数、变量、数组和程序控制结构。Shell 编程语言简单易学,任何在提示符中能键入的命令都能放到一个可执行的 Shell程序中。关于 Shell编程的详细讲解,感兴趣的读者可以参见其他相关书籍。 内核、Shell 和用户的关系 常见的环境变量如下(查看方式,如:echo $PATH)。 ☆PATH 是系统路径(搜索命令的路径)。 ☆HOME 是系统根目录。 ☆HISTSIZE 是指保存历史命令记录的条数。 ☆LOGNAME 是指当前用户的登录名。 ☆HOSTNAME 是指主机的名称,若应用程序要用到主机名的话,通常是从这个环境变量中来取得的。 ☆SHELL 是指当前用户用的是哪种 Shell。 ☆LANG/LANGUGE 是和语言相关的环境变量,使用多种语言的用户可以修改此环境变量。 ☆MAIL 是指当前用户的邮件存放目录。 设置环境变量方法如下。 通过 echo 显示字符串(指定环境变量)。 通过 export 设置新的环境变量。 通过 env 显示所有环境变量。 通过 set 命令显示所有本地定义的 Shell 变量。 declare mylove=Visual C++ set -a mylove echo $mylove 通过 unset 命令来清除环境变量。 1. 系统管理命令(ps 和 kill) Linux 常见系统管理命令 (1)作用 ① ps:显示当前系统中由该用户运行的进程列表。 ② kill:输出特定的信号给指定 PID(进程号)的进程,并根据该信号而完成指定的行为。其中可能的信号有进程挂起、进程等待、进程终止等。 (2)格式 ① ps:ps [选项]。 ② kill:kill [选项] 进程号(PID)。 Kill 命令中的进程号为信号输出的指定进程的进程号,当选项是缺省时为输出终止信号给该进程。 (3)常见参数 ps命令常见参数列表 kill命令常见参数列表 4)使用实例 [root@localhost ~]# ps –ef UID PID PPID C STIME TTY TIME CMD root 4 0 0 2005 ? 00:00:00 [ksoftirqd_CPU1] root 7421 1 0 2005 ? 00:00:00 /usr/local/bin/ntpd -c /etc/ntp. root 21787 21739 0 17:16 pts/1 00:00:00 grep ntp [root@www root]# kill 7421 [root@www root]# ps -ef|grep ntp root 21789 21739 0 17:16 pts/1 00:00:00 grep ntp 该实例中首先查看所有进程,并终止进程号为 7421 的 ntp 进程,之后再次查看时已经没有该进程号的进程。 Ps命令的域定义: PID :进程ID PPID :父进程ID STIME :进程的启动时间 TTY :与进程关联的终端

文档评论(0)

三沙市的姑娘 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档